Using Access to track usage of eLearning modules

Learn how to build a usage tracking system for eLearning modules using Microsoft Access. Discover a filtering technique that identifies unique users and excludes duplicate module access records without requiring a dedicated Learning Management System.
default-16x9

The team that I work for has recently begun to offer eLearning. Without a dedicated Learning Management System, we needed a way to track usage. I used a neat filtering trick in Access to produce a tracking system that excluded users who had accessed the same module multiple times. Read the full story on my blog:
